One summer shift we make is that in July to September, we take most of our tomatoes from Jacobs Farm, next door to Wild Fields up in Essex. They are a small scale family producer, whom we support by taking all the varieties that they produce.

           

 

New in this week, they have yellow cherry tomatoes, very small and sweet (it is very dry up in Essex at present, the tomatoes love it!).

        

 

We also have the first of the Shirley tomatoes coming in. The Shirleys are an old fashionned variety: quite soft skinned, heavy-fleshed, and very tasty. You are unlikely to see them in the supermarkets: they bruise too easily, but they will be picked on Friday morning and so will be in great condition.

              

And this is of course in addition to their Red Cherry & Vanessa Tomatoes.
